A closer look at the advanced mechanical design and material science that ensure our motors outlast the competition in harsh industrial environments.
Our rotors utilize a heavy-duty squirrel cage design, featuring cast aluminum construction produced through centrifugal casting or high-pressure die-casting. Molten pure aluminum is injected into the rotor core slots, forming integrated rotor bars and end rings in a single piece. This guarantees high structural integrity and excellent starting torque characteristics.
For high-capacity low-voltage applications, we utilize premium copper bar rotors. The copper bars are securely fitted and welded to the end rings using advanced, stress-tested induction welding methods. A high-speed protective retaining ring is added to prevent mechanical fatigue and deformation during continuous high-RPM operations.
The stator coil is wound with premium double-enameled copper wire. The winding phase insulation uses high-performance polyester film combined with glass-cloth reinforced mica tape (utilizing high mica content low-powder or medium-powder tapes).
After winding, the entire stator core undergoes our advanced Vacuum Pressure Impregnation (VPI) cycle. This process removes all air pockets, encapsulating the windings in a dense, solid block of insulating resin. This process delivers outstanding electrical performance, high dielectric strength, and complete protection against moisture, chemical vapors, and thermal cycling stress.
Our motor frames are engineered using multi-physics structural and fluid thermal simulation software. This ensures an optimal shape with cooling ribs that maximize surface area contact with cooling air currents.
Constructed from high-tensile strength cast iron (or fabricated steel for specialized requirements), the frame provides exceptional structural stiffness, absorbing mechanical shocks and isolating internal vibration frequencies. This robust design guarantees low operational noise, minimal frame distortion, and maintains precise bearing alignment over a long service life.
Our low-noise cooling package comprises an aerodynamic fan cover body, an air guiding cylinder, structural protection grilles, and specialized internal sound attenuating baffles. Its compact profile facilitates easy maintenance while reducing turbulent airflow.
The air intake is engineered to draw air from the side rather than just the back. This avoids ventilation blockages when the motor is positioned close to walls or machinery. Built-in sound-absorbing materials isolate high-frequency fan hums, bringing overall operational noise levels below European industrial threshold mandates.

Under the EU Ecodesign Directive (2019/1781), most low voltage three-phase motors from 0.75 kW up to 1000 kW must meet the IE3 or IE4 efficiency standard. Permanent magnet synchronous motors (PMSM) offer higher efficiency (IE5 level) compared to induction motors, particularly at partial load conditions. They operate cooler, have a higher power-to-weight ratio, and deliver precise speed control when paired with variable frequency drives (VFDs).
